For Bakersfield residents who use their fireplaces regularly, an annual chimney cleaning is recommended. If you notice excessive smoke or a sooty smell, it's best to schedule a cleaning sooner. Regular maintenance is key to preventing chimney fires and ensuring efficient operation.
Cleaning your chimney yourself in Bakersfield can be difficult and potentially dangerous without the right tools and expertise. It's highly recommended to hire licensed, insured professionals. They have the necessary equipment and knowledge to clean your chimney safely and effectively.
Signs of a dirty chimney include visible soot and creosote buildup inside the flue, which can appear as black, tar-like deposits. You might also notice smoke backing up into your home or a persistent smoky odor when the fireplace isn't in use. These indicate a need for cleaning.

A chimney sweep in Bakersfield performs a thorough inspection of your chimney system, checking for structural integrity, blockages, and hazardous creosote accumulation. They then use professional tools to meticulously clean the entire flue and firebox, ensuring safe operation and optimal airflow.
